Transaction 40cdfa71141064d6df2d8eb3b38ecba07209c0d76dee778a4fb135281031d709

4 Input
2 Outputs
  • 40cdfa71141064d6df2d8eb3b38ecba07209c0d76dee778a4fb135281031d709:0
  • value  3596465
    address  1D2bu7cwF8JWVydtAhkwYo17Psvy8TdkGG
  • 40cdfa71141064d6df2d8eb3b38ecba07209c0d76dee778a4fb135281031d709:1
  • value  127964
    address  bc1qh436ulyu5n4qqr3tsxajmu5y2ugfd6nsxmnz2f